Gentoo Archives: gentoo-user

From: Hilco Wijbenga <hilco.wijbenga@×××××.com>
To: gentoo-user@l.g.o
Subject: Re: [gentoo-user] Why do I have both net-libs/webkit-gtk-1.8.1-r200 and net-libs/webkit-gtk-1.8.1-r300?
Date: Thu, 03 May 2012 19:00:38
Message-Id: CAE1pOi1sK6Zt4ga5KA5PdZV1fxddmEcK85cZjuH0F-qeJ3L1FQ@mail.gmail.com
In Reply to: Re: [gentoo-user] Why do I have both net-libs/webkit-gtk-1.8.1-r200 and net-libs/webkit-gtk-1.8.1-r300? by "Canek Peláez Valdés"
1 On 2 May 2012 15:20, Canek Peláez Valdés <caneko@×××××.com> wrote:
2 > On Wed, May 2, 2012 at 5:08 PM, Canek Peláez Valdés <caneko@×××××.com> wrote:
3 >> On Wed, May 2, 2012 at 4:58 PM, Hilco Wijbenga <hilco.wijbenga@×××××.com> wrote:
4 >>> Hi all,
5 >>>
6 >>> I ran equery depends on both but it gives me identical results:
7 >>>
8 >>> centaur ~ # equery depends net-libs/webkit-gtk
9 >>>  * These packages depend on net-libs/webkit-gtk:
10 >>> dev-java/swt-3.7.2 (webkit ? >=net-libs/webkit-gtk-1.2:2)
11 >>> gnome-extra/sushi-0.2.1 (net-libs/webkit-gtk:3[introspection])
12 >>> gnome-extra/zenity-3.2.0 (webkit ? >=net-libs/webkit-gtk-1.4.0:3)
13 >>> media-gfx/gimp-2.6.12 (webkit ? net-libs/webkit-gtk:2)
14 >>> centaur ~ # equery depends =net-libs/webkit-gtk-1.8.1-r200
15 >>>  * These packages depend on net-libs/webkit-gtk-1.8.1-r200:
16 >>> dev-java/swt-3.7.2 (webkit ? >=net-libs/webkit-gtk-1.2:2)
17 >>> gnome-extra/sushi-0.2.1 (net-libs/webkit-gtk:3[introspection])
18 >>> gnome-extra/zenity-3.2.0 (webkit ? >=net-libs/webkit-gtk-1.4.0:3)
19 >>> media-gfx/gimp-2.6.12 (webkit ? net-libs/webkit-gtk:2)
20 >>> centaur ~ # equery depends =net-libs/webkit-gtk-1.8.1-r300
21 >>>  * These packages depend on net-libs/webkit-gtk-1.8.1-r300:
22 >>> dev-java/swt-3.7.2 (webkit ? >=net-libs/webkit-gtk-1.2:2)
23 >>> gnome-extra/sushi-0.2.1 (net-libs/webkit-gtk:3[introspection])
24 >>> gnome-extra/zenity-3.2.0 (webkit ? >=net-libs/webkit-gtk-1.4.0:3)
25 >>> media-gfx/gimp-2.6.12 (webkit ? net-libs/webkit-gtk:2)
26 >>>
27 >>> I unmerged the *-r200 version but it got reinstalled so apparently
28 >>> "something" needs it. Can anyone explain this?
29 >>
30 >> One uses gtk+-2, the other one gtk+-3. If you use something with
31 >> gtk+-3 (e.g., GNOME), it is needed and will be pulled.
32 >
33 > I meant GNOME 3.
34
35 I'm not running Gnome but I do have various Gnome dependent packages
36 installed. So both gtk+-2 and gtk+-3 are installed.
37
38 Unfortunately, I'm finding it hard to determine why I need gtk+-2 (and
39 consequently net-libs/webkit-gtk-1.8.1-r200). Running equery depends
40 ... gives me identical results and thus does not help. Using emerge
41 -vtp or emerge -vetp does not yield useful information either. Any
42 ideas?

Replies